Buick LeSabre 2000, moaning noise in rain

Hello, I just bought a very nice 2000 Le Sabre Custom, which has the self leveling rear suspension. Normally after I start the car, I hear the compressor humming, then it quits. The other day it rained, and I splashed through some standing water as I entered my driveway. I heard a rather loud moaning coming from the rear of the car. Lasted about the same duration as the normal humming the compressor makes after startup. Anyone else experience this? Something I should be concerned about? I assume the moaning is related to the compressor, I could be wrong. Hasn't rained again, so I haven't been able to reproduce the sound.

If the noise you heard only occurred once when it rained, perhaps water had puddled up on top or around load leveled causing a different tone you are used to hearing. Check to see if water load lever motor has a pocket or depression where water can accumulate.
